Anton Filatov is a former head of the company Obozornalogistika, which operates under the Ministry of Defense of Russia. He is currently facing charges in connection with a high-profile corruption case involving the misappropriation of funds related to the purchase of ferries for the Kerch Strait, where over 216 million rubles are alleged to have been embezzled.
